Output 8e8bbb31b6f2beff670fd0e7bed8f596d9b05ff3a38bbeec6cddb3f3e2fd85cc:0

value
3011628
script pubkey
OP_HASH160 OP_PUSHBYTES_20 23db75967c4158175d26e7dbfd188a1ced68cb02 OP_EQUAL
address
34xcUZPSeghxCzQtZB6nj9j68kxYCAkJQw
transaction
8e8bbb31b6f2beff670fd0e7bed8f596d9b05ff3a38bbeec6cddb3f3e2fd85cc
spent
true